Ağ Anahtarı Nedir?
Bir ağ anahtarı, bir ağ (genellikle bir yerel alan ağı veya LAN) içindeki cihazları birbirine bağlar ve bu cihazlara ve bu cihazlardan veri paketlerini iletir . Bir yönlendiriciden farklı olarak , bir anahtar, birden çok aygıtın ağlarına değil, yalnızca amaçlandığı tek aygıta (başka bir anahtar, yönlendirici veya kullanıcının bilgisayarı olabilir) veri gönderir.
Yerel alan ağı (LAN), yakın fiziksel yakınlıkta birbirine bağlı bir grup cihazdır. Ev WiFi ağları, bir LAN'ın yaygın bir örneğidir.
Anahtar ve Yönlendirici Arasındaki Farklar Nelerdir?
Yönlendiriciler, veri paketlerinin ağları aşması ve hedeflerine ulaşması için yollar seçer. Yönlendiriciler bunu, farklı ağlara bağlanarak ve verileri ağdan ağa ileterek yapar - LAN'lar, geniş alan ağları (WAN'lar) veya İnternet'i oluşturan büyük ağlar olan özerk sistemler dahil.
Pratikte bunun anlamı, yönlendiricilerin İnternet bağlantısı için gerekli olduğu, anahtarların ise yalnızca aygıtları birbirine bağlamak için kullanıldığıdır. Evler ve küçük ofisler, İnternet erişimi için yönlendiricilere ihtiyaç duyar, ancak çoğu, büyük miktarda Ethernet* bağlantı noktası gerektirmedikçe bir ağ anahtarına ihtiyaç duymaz. Bununla birlikte, düzinelerce veya yüzlerce bilgisayara sahip büyük ofisler, ağlar ve veri merkezleri genellikle anahtar gerektirir.
Ethernet, cihazlar arasında veri göndermek için bir katman 2 protokolüdür . WiFi'den farklı olarak, Ethernet, bir Ethernet kablosu aracılığıyla fiziksel bir bağlantı gerektirir.
2. Katman Anahtarı Nedir? Katman 3 Anahtarı Nedir?
Ağ anahtarları, OSI katmanı 2'de (veri bağlantı katmanı) veya katman 3'te ( ağ katmanı ) çalışabilir . Katman 2, verileri hedef MAC adresine göre iletir (tanım için aşağıya bakın), katman 3 ise verileri hedef IP adresine göre iletir . Bazı anahtarlar her ikisini de yapabilir.
Ancak çoğu anahtar, katman 2 anahtarlarıdır. Katman 2 anahtarları genellikle ağlarındaki cihazlara Ethernet kabloları kullanarak bağlanır. Ethernet kabloları, Ethernet bağlantı noktaları aracılığıyla cihazlara takılan fiziksel kablolardır.
Yönetilmeyen Anahtar Nedir? Yönetilen Anahtar Nedir?
Yönetilmeyen bir anahtar, bir LAN üzerinde daha fazla Ethernet bağlantı noktası oluşturur, böylece daha fazla yerel cihaz İnternet'e erişebilir. Yönetilmeyen anahtarlar, cihaz MAC adreslerine göre verileri ileri geri iletir.
Yönetilen bir anahtar, çok daha büyük ağlar için aynı işlevi yerine getirir ve ağ yöneticilerine trafiğin nasıl önceliklendirildiği konusunda çok daha fazla kontrol sunar. Ayrıca yöneticilerin, yerel bir ağı daha küçük parçalara bölmek için Sanal LAN'lar (VLAN'lar) kurmasına olanak tanır.
MAC Adresi ve IP Adresi Arasındaki Farklar Nelerdir?
Ağ anahtarları, İnternet trafiğini doğru cihazlara göndermek için IP adreslerine değil MAC adreslerine atıfta bulunur.
İnternete bağlanan her cihazın bir IP adresi vardır. IP adresi, 192.0.2.255 veya 2001:0db8:85a3:0000:0000:8a2e:0370:7334 gibi bir dizi alfasayısal karakterdir. IP adresleri, bir posta adresi gibi hareket ederek, o adrese yönlendirilen İnternet iletişimlerinin o cihaza ulaşmasını sağlar. IP adresleri genellikle değişir: sınırlı sayıda IPv4 adresi olduğundan, kullanıcı cihazlarına bir ağla yeni bir bağlantı kurduklarında genellikle yenileri atanır.
IP adresleri katman 3'te kullanılır, yani İnternet'teki tüm bilgisayarlar ve cihazlar, hangi ağa bağlı olursa olsunlar veri göndermek ve almak için IP adreslerini kullanırlar. Tıpkı bir posta parçasının bir hedef adresi ve bir geri dönüş adresi olduğu gibi, tüm IP paketleri de kaynak ve hedef IP adreslerini başlıklarında içerir.
Buna karşılık, bir MAC adresi, bir seri numarası gibi, her bir donanım parçası için kalıcı bir tanımlayıcıdır. IP adreslerinden farklı olarak MAC adresleri değişmez. MAC adresleri, katman 3'te değil, katman 2'de kullanılır - bu, IP paket başlıklarına dahil edilmedikleri anlamına gelir. Başka bir deyişle, MAC adresleri İnternet trafiğinin bir parçası değildir. Yalnızca belirli bir ağ içinde kullanılırlar.
Ağ Anahtarı, ağlardaki cihazların MAC Adreslerini nasıl Tanımlar?
Katman 2 ağ anahtarları, MAC adreslerini anahtarın Ethernet bağlantı noktalarıyla eşleştiren bellekte bir tablo tutar. Bu tablo, İçerik Adreslenebilir Bellek (CAM) tablosu olarak adlandırılır.
Bilgisayar A'nın anahtarın Bağlantı Noktası 1'e takılan bir Ethernet kablosuna bağlı olduğunu, Bilgisayar B'nin Bağlantı Noktası 2'ye ve Bilgisayar C'nin Bağlantı Noktası 3'e bağlı olduğunu varsayalım. bağlı ve Bilgisayar A'ya bağlı trafiği Bağlantı Noktası 2 veya 3'e değil, Bağlantı Noktası 1'e ileteceğini biliyor.
Anahtarın CAM tablosu şuna benzer:
Mac Adresi
Liman
Bilgisayar A'nın MAC adresi
1
Bilgisayar B'nin MAC adresi
2
Bilgisayar C'nin MAC adresi
3
Anahtarın CAM tablosu bellekte saklanır. Anahtar kapatılırsa, tablo kaybolur ve yeniden başlatıldığında anahtarın tabloyu yeniden öğrenmesi gerekir.
Şimdi, anahtarın yeni açıldığını ve henüz CAM tablosunu oluşturmadığını varsayalım. A, B ve C bilgisayarlarının hangi portlara bağlı olduğunu bilmiyor. Ayrıca MAC adreslerini de bilmiyor.
Mac Adresi
Liman
?
?
?
?
?
?
Bilgisayar A'nın Bilgisayar B'ye bir mesaj gönderdiğini varsayalım. Anahtar, mesajı Bilgisayar B'ye almak ve CAM tablosunu doldurmaya başlamak için aşağıdaki adımları gerçekleştirir:
Bilgisayar A'nın MAC adresini ve mesajının geldiği bağlantı noktasını kaydeder.
Bilgisayar A'nın mesajını ağdaki diğer tüm bilgisayarlara iletir (Bilgisayar A hariç); bu "sel" olarak bilinir
Bilgisayar B yanıt verdiğinde, Bilgisayar B'nin MAC adresini ve bağlantı noktasını da kaydeder.
Mac Adresi
Liman
Bilgisayar A'nın MAC adresi
1
Bilgisayar B'nin MAC adresi
2
?
?
Artık anahtarın CAM tablosu Bilgisayar A ve Bilgisayar B'nin nerede olduğunu biliyor. Ayrıca MAC adreslerini de biliyor.